The Belvedere South Tower, a 13-story condominium building, stands prominently in the heart of Downtown Reno. Completed in 1974, this high-rise features a simple, modern design with a grid of windows that offer expansive views of the city and surrounding mountains. The building houses 129 units, providing a range of living options for those seeking to immerse themselves in the vibrant atmosphere of Reno's bustling downtown area.
Diverse Layouts with Modern Upgrades
The Belvedere South Tower offers a variety of floor plans to suit different needs and preferences. Studio units range from 257 to 275 square feet and are priced around $160,000. These compact spaces are ideal for individuals seeking an efficient living arrangement without sacrificing comfort. One-bedroom units vary from 352 to 703 square feet, with prices between $175,000 and $228,500. These units often feature modern appliances, granite countertops, and wood laminate flooring, creating a cozy yet stylish living environment. The two-bedroom units, the largest in the building, span from 826 to 1,244 square feet and are priced between $220,000 and $350,000. These spacious units include two bathrooms and offer ample room for families or those desiring extra space. Many units boast stunning views of Downtown Reno and the surrounding mountains, enhancing the living experience with picturesque scenery.
Comprehensive Amenities for a Comfortable Lifestyle
Residents of The Belvedere South Tower enjoy a wide array of amenities designed to enhance their living experience. The building features a recreation room equipped with a fireplace, pool tables, and a theater room, providing ample opportunities for relaxation and entertainment. Fitness enthusiasts can take advantage of the 24-hour gym, while those seeking leisure can unwind in the rooftop pool, seasonal swimming pool, or year-round hot tub. The community lounge, complete with games and a kitchen, offers a welcoming space for social gatherings. Security is a priority, with 24-hour security personnel and surveillance cameras throughout the building. Additional conveniences include underground parking, a guest entertainment room, and an outside common area with chairs, tables, lounge chairs, and a gas BBQ grill. Pet owners will appreciate the pet-friendly policies, which allow for pets on approval, subject to pet deposits and pet rent.
Vibrant Downtown Reno Living
The Belvedere South Tower is situated in the heart of Downtown Reno, an area known for its lively atmosphere and diverse entertainment options. Residents have easy access to the city's renowned casinos, such as Circus-Circus and the Silver Legacy, which offer gaming, live shows, and dining experiences. The Truckee River, flowing through the city's center, provides a scenic backdrop and popular spots for fishing and relaxation. Wingfield Park, located nearby, offers greenery and live performances, making it a perfect spot to unwind. Sports enthusiasts can catch a game at Greater Nevada Field, home to the Reno Aces, or practice their bowling skills at the National Bowling Stadium. For grocery shopping, the Great Basin Community Food Co-Op supplies local and regional produce, while the Meadowood Mall, located six miles southeast, offers a variety of retail options. Dining options abound, with establishments like Wild River Grille and the Gold 'n Silver Inn providing diverse culinary experiences. The neighborhood's walkability and proximity to amenities make it an attractive choice for those seeking an active and convenient lifestyle.
Accessible Transportation Options
The Belvedere South Tower benefits from its central location, offering residents convenient transportation options. Interstate 80, forming the northern border of Downtown Reno, provides easy access to various parts of the city and beyond. The Reno-Tahoe International Airport, located approximately seven miles southeast, facilitates quick trips for frequent travelers. Public transportation is readily available, with several bus stops within walking distance. The W 5th Street and N Arlington Avenue bus stop, served by the West Seventh line, is just a minute away. Additional nearby stops include W 4th Street and West Street, served by the Arlington / Moana, Fourth / Prater, and Idlewild lines, and North Virginia Street and 5th Street, served by the RTC RAPID - Virginia Line. The N Sierra Street and Elm Street stop, served by the RTC REGIONAL CONNECTOR - Carson Express and Stead lines, is also within a short walk. These transportation options ensure that residents can easily navigate the city and access essential services and amenities.
